Troop Elections

Qualifications for Senior Patrol Leader:

1. Registered Scout with rank of Star or above.

2. Experience as Assistant Senior Patrol Leader, or Senior Patrol  Leader.

3. Active in this troop for at least 6 months.

4. Junior Leader Training (Golden Acorn) completed.

5. At least thirteen years of age.

6. Willing to serve for a six month term.

7. Willing to be trained and work with the other troop leaders.

8. Has not served more than six months as Senior Patrol Leader   in this troop.

Qualifications for Patrol Leader:

  1. Registered Scout with rank of First Class or above.
  2. Experience in a troop or patrol office.
  3. Active in this troop for at least three months.
  4. Has attended or will attend Oak Leaf Training during term.
  5. At least 12 years of age.
  6. Willing to serve for a six month term.
  7. Willing to be trained and work with the other troop leaders.
  8. Has not served as Patrol Leader or Troop Guide for more than one year in this troop during the past two years.

Procedures for Election:

Senior Patrol Leader: Nominations in writing will be made and seconded by an active, registered member of the troop for senior patrol leader. Votes will be cast by secret ballot at the beginning of the next meeting to elect the senior patrol leader from those nominated

Troop Guide & Patrol Leader: The troop guide(s) will be selected by the Assistant Scoutmaster. The regular patrols will then elect, by secret ballot, their patrol leader.

Others: The senior patrol leader will appoint the scribe(s), quartermaster(s), librarian, and historian at the next meeting; with the approval of the Scoutmaster. The patrol leader will appoint his patrol members to their positions at the next troop meeting, with the approval of the senior patrol leader.
